Transaction c9f7aab7e6f15325461d464eaf11e31d80d586810432499da32f42c2b14172f0

25 Input
2 Outputs
  • c9f7aab7e6f15325461d464eaf11e31d80d586810432499da32f42c2b14172f0:0
  • value  1906050655
    address  121FbqEvubS7tWHhx4VqjoRFCHs6jKK5A4
  • c9f7aab7e6f15325461d464eaf11e31d80d586810432499da32f42c2b14172f0:1
  • value  142016
    address  13aVCxjNoT57U7WFYaXkPhCBRTWyyN4huc